They then bravely speak out. My guest, Jane M. Orient, M.D., is one of those. She has been in solo private medical practice in Tucson, AZ since 1981 and is a clinical lecturer in medicine at the University of Arizona College of Medicine. She is also a Professor of Clinical Medicine at Oregon Institute of Science and Medicine. Dr. Orient previously served as a staff physician at the Tucson Veterans Administration Hospital. For over 30 years, she has been Executive Director of the Association of American Physicians and Surgeons (AAPS). Dr. Orient is managing editor of the Journal of American Physicians and Surgeons and editor of AAPS News, the Doctors for Disaster Preparedness Newsletter, and Civil Defense Perspectives.
Dr. Orient has been published more than 100 times in peer-reviewed medical journals and she has frequently testified before both state and the US legislatures.
